WebIt is accepted that 30 ppm (30 mg of potassium iodate per kilogram of salt) is the lowest level that will ensure the provision of 100 mcg of iodine per day. Many local problems confound the program of iodination of salt for the many millions of people at risk. WebApr 1, 1992 · Iodized Salt. Iodized salt is considered the most appropriate measure for iodine supplementation.89 There are two forms of iodine that can be used to iodize salt: iodide and iodate, usually as the potassium salt. Iodate is less soluble and more stable than iodide and is therefore preferred for tropical moist conditions.
